Question: Limitations of Permanent Product Recording. Answer: - Indirect measure. Cannot assess antecedents to errors - No proof the product was produced by your client - Difficulties measuring improvement. Indirect methods of data collection involve a person collecting data but not actually present to watch the person perform the response (e.g., a parent has a child practice his …Permanent Product. Permanent product data provides a way for the professional to evaluate the occurrence of behavior after it has stopped. With this method of data collection, the professional does not need to be available to observe the behavior as it occurs. Duration data are collected: a. from the time the teacher … bachelor of science project managementleonard trailers manassas va Permanent product recording may be the best method to use when the behavior that you are looking at results in a lasting product or outcome and you don’t have time to conduct observations of the behavior. It is important to confirm if possible that the products created are due to the student’s behavior and not the behavior of someone else.
